Output 39e4c301a3e5adc0a183914c2b317c327236ffb8af66775863683b40d7ade24e:1

value
74080
script pubkey
OP_0 OP_PUSHBYTES_20 e74472a2985ea21b1190c8a2957bb3b5a35895c4
address
ltc1quaz89g5ct63pkyvsez3f27ankk3439wyx2pd43
transaction
39e4c301a3e5adc0a183914c2b317c327236ffb8af66775863683b40d7ade24e
spent
true